Consider a rectangular sheet of solid material of length \(\mathrm{ℓ}=9\mathrm{cm}\) and width \(\mathrm{d}=4\mathrm{cm}\). The coefficient of linear expansion is \(\alpha =3.1\times {10}^{-5}{\mathrm{K}}^{-1}\) at room temperature and one atmospheric pressure. The mass of sheet \(\mathrm{m}=0.1\mathrm{kg}\) and the specific heat capacity \({\mathrm{C}}_{\mathrm{v}}=900\mathrm{J}{\mathrm{kg}}^{-1}{\mathrm{K}}^{-1}\). If the amount of heat supplied to the material is \(8.1\times {10}^{2}\mathrm{J}\) then change in area of the rectangular sheet is :-

[JEE Main 2025, 4 Apr (Shift 2)]

a

\(2.0\times {10}^{-6}{\mathrm{m}}^{2}\)

b

\(3.0\times {10}^{-7}{\mathrm{m}}^{2}\)

c

\(6.0\times {10}^{-7}{\mathrm{m}}^{2}\)

d

\(4.0\times {10}^{-7}{\mathrm{m}}^{2}\)
